You sound more like you want baggy, rather than aero? Can’t decide if you’re worried about money or not – them Exposure lights ain’t cheap.
I was a desk jockey when I commuted, so could safely charge up USB lights at work – can you? It’s another faff to remove them for anti-theft purposes. The most reliable light, if you don’t mind/ can internally route wires, is from a dynohub – it doesn’t get forgotten, not charged, is rarely stolen.
My Hummvees most be an earlier marque and hopefully they’ve now fixed the rather rough material that I found irritated the skin above my knee after a time. The detachable liner is very nice, but a faff for the busy commuter. The longs are brilliant all rounders.
base layers and gloves from Planet X – but stock is variable as ever. Mountain Warehouse are now one of the most accessible High Street sellers with some basic cycling kit.

Royal British Legion guidance
https://counties.britishlegion.org.uk/media/6540234/200821-remembrance-parades-policy-update-final.pdf3. On the day of the Parade, TRBL and its volunteers must not engage in the deployment, management or removal of any TTMO. This includes, for example, placing barriers, directing traffic or driving vehicles that are involved in the TTMO.

So anyway: Cars steal Cheddar festive night 2023
“The event, which has been running for over 20 years, sees crowds of thousands pack into Cliff Street for the festive extravaganza. The road is closed and shops open late. Stalls set up in the Cliff Street car park for the evening.
The tightening regulations mean the parish council needs to find additional volunteers to steward and marshall the road closures. Marshalls will also have to undergo training.
The costs of the event are also expected to increase. As well as the cost of the training, from next year Cheddar Parish Council will have to cover the costs of the administration of the road closures.”
Village’s festive night cancelled amid tightening safety regulations
